**Internal Memo — Q3 Cash-Flow Forecast**

To: Sales Leads

Q3 inflows are projected flat against Q2, with collections on the Marlowe Systems account expected mid-quarter. Outflows rise 6% due to the Pellman warehouse lease renewal and tooling upgrades. Net position stays positive but tight through August. Please keep discounting within approved bands and flag any deal over standard terms before signature. Forecast assumptions tied to the pipeline are noted below.

management briefing: Only 33 of the 205 pilot accounts renewed Kasath, so a churn review is set for October 17. Weniusek Logistics is in early talks to buy Holethax Freight for about $345.6 million.

**Handover: Cron drift on Tallyhook schedulers**

Passing this to on-call: the Tallyhook nightly jobs have been firing up to four minutes late since Tuesday. I've ruled out NTP on the worker nodes; drift correlates with the scheduler's tick interval under load. Next step is tightening the tick and lease settings. Current values on the affected host are below.

deployment values, hadup-yajog:
[holion]
team = silwyn
access_code = ac_eb6e99
host = holion.novacio.internal
port = 5672
owner = kasok.sorion
peer = sorvan.kelvinet.local

Hey Dav — heads up, the courier missed yesterday's pick-up of the Veltrix prototype units bound for the Ashgrove test lab. The two cases are still on rack C by the roller door, foam-packed and strapped. Lab's bench time is booked for Thursday, so we can't slip again. I've rebooked with Quickhaven for tomorrow at 08:30 — can your shift receive the driver? They'll need to follow the hand-over instruction below word for word.

courier memo of bawef-kaguf: the briion quenox courier leaves the tamdor aldius joreth belion julir joreth wenix pelath ledger at gate 7145 under passcode 571533

## Build Provenance: Admin Bulk Edits

Quick note for security review: the bulk-edit action in the Quillbarn admin table now stamps every row mutation with the build that shipped the feature. So if someone mass-updates 400 permissions, you can trace exactly which binary did it. The stamp is immutable and written before the transaction commits. The provenance record for the current deploy is below.

session token of kagup-hahaf = htk3_2b8